旋极信息(300324) - 2024 Q2 - 季度财报
WatertekWatertek(SZ:300324)2024-08-27 08:37

Financial Performance - The company reported a half-year revenue of RMB 500 million, representing a 15% increase compared to the same period last year[7]. - The company's operating revenue for the reporting period was ¥974,841,090.55, a decrease of 23.63% compared to the same period last year, which was ¥1,276,497,830.24[13]. - The net loss attributable to shareholders was ¥114,551,315.68, representing a 47.66% increase in loss compared to the previous year's loss of ¥77,578,429.02[13]. - The total profit for the period was -128 million yuan, a year-on-year decrease of 62.52%, with the net profit attributable to the parent company at -115 million yuan, down 47.66%[38]. - The company's gross profit margin for the first half of 2024 was approximately -8.0%, compared to -6.3% in the same period of 2023[142]. - The company reported a comprehensive income total of -57,800,650.10 CNY for the first half of 2024, indicating a loss compared to the previous period[159]. Cash Flow and Assets - The net cash flow from operating activities was -¥220,273,448.84, a decline of 107.70% from -¥106,053,339.25 in the same period last year[13]. - The company's cash and cash equivalents decreased from 1,368,278,404.56 CNY at the beginning of the period to 977,261,012.90 CNY at the end[134]. - Total assets at the end of the reporting period were ¥5,560,000,135.76, down 5.33% from ¥5,873,294,567.14 at the end of the previous year[13]. - The company's total liabilities were 2.35 billion yuan, a decrease of 7.32% from the beginning of the year, while equity attributable to the parent company was 3.04 billion yuan, down 3.63%[37]. - The total cash and cash equivalents at the end of the first half of 2024 were 954,152,447.51 CNY, down from 1,350,565,053.19 CNY at the end of the first half of 2023[149]. Research and Development - The R&D budget has increased by 20%, now totaling RMB 80 million, to support innovation in digital urban services[6]. - The company is committed to enhancing its research and development efforts in response to the rapid advancements in AI and digital technologies[19]. - Research and development (R&D) investment in the first half of 2024 was 86.31 million yuan, down 43.23% year-on-year, with R&D expenses at 81 million yuan, a decrease of 41.68%[49].
